Shirley Kuhlmann
EVP, Chief Administrative Officer & GC
Professional Overview
Shirley Kuhlmann is an accomplished legal executive with over 15 years of experience in the pharmaceutical industry. As the EVP, Chief Administrative Officer & General Counsel at Collegium Pharmaceutical, Inc., she oversees the company's legal, compliance, and corporate governance functions, playing a critical role in supporting its strategic growth and operational excellence.

Career Progression
Prior to joining Collegium Pharmaceutical, Shirley was a Partner at Pepper Hamilton LLP, where she specialized in corporate and securities law. During her tenure, she advised clients on a wide range of transactions, including mergers, acquisitions, and public offerings.
